OPINION

BERCH, Judge.

¶ 1 We accept jurisdiction of this special action to determine whether the trial court abused its discretion by denying Petitioner's motion to require simultaneous evaluations, pursuant to Arizona Revised Statutes Annotated ("A.R.S.") section 36-3703(A) (Supp. 1999-2000),1 to determine whether he is a sexually violent person.
